Math is not as easy to learn as English

Math is not as easy to learn as English

2026-09-11 05:26
1 answer

Mathematics was indeed not as easy to learn as English. In terms of thinking ability requirements, mathematics mainly examined logical thinking in science. From primary school to middle school, mathematics knowledge gradually became more abstract. For example, in the second year of junior high school, geometry proof and function learning, such as the construction of auxiliary lines, the establishment of functional relations, etc., required strong abstract thinking ability to master. It was even more so in high school mathematics. Knowledge points such as complex functions were more abstract, while English focused more on memory accumulation. From different learning stages, mathematics in primary school was a process of changing the child's ideology, which was more difficult than English in primary school. In high school, the abstract thinking requirements of mathematics were extremely high. It was difficult to understand the content that they did not know through explanation, resulting in a serious disparity in grades and not many high score students. On the other hand, as long as they were willing to memorize words, it was relatively easy to get a certain score in English. Even if there was a disparity, there were relatively more high score students. From the statistics of all the students 'results, English scores were also better than mathematics. Is medical English easy to learn? Can girls learn it?

The difficulty of learning medical English varied from person to person and had nothing to do with gender. Of course, girls could learn it. From the perspective of learning content, medical English had its own characteristics. It contained a large number of professional vocabulary, which were often based on medical terms. They needed to master specific roots, prefixing, and postfixing to help memorize. For example, after understanding the root-iatr / o (based on a Greek word meaning healing, which can be used to form words related to "doctor" or "medical treatment"), it would help to memorize a series of related words. At the same time, medical English also involved the expression of clinical applications, including describing diseases, treatment methods, medical equipment, and so on. For those who have a good foundation in English and are interested in medicine, if they master certain learning methods, such as reading foreign professional journals (such as NEJM, JAMA, The Lancet, The BMJ, etc.) to accumulate vocabulary and familiar expressions, or studying medical terms in interesting clinical cases, learning medical English may be relatively smooth. How to learn math well

Here are some ways to learn math well: 1. * * Increase calculation ability **: Increase calculation ability through time-limited training. For example, use a timer to train for 10 minutes every day. 2. * * Eliminate sources of interference **: The learning place should be far away from sources of interference such as mobile phones. You can't overestimate your self-control and avoid the existence of things that interfere with your learning. 3. * * Swipe questions on demand **: Swipe questions is necessary, but not all questions are worth it. He could choose a topic based on his own knowledge flaws. After each exam, he could analyze the test paper to find out the flaws in his knowledge and brush up on the weak links. At the same time, they should pay attention to the wrong questions, sort out the wrong questions and review them often. They should also carry out special exercises for the same type of questions. 4. * * Focus on the fine questions **: Focus on the "fine questions", such as the "mother questions" that cover multiple test points and the "wrong questions" that appear more frequently in the same type of questions. Studying and refining these two types of questions repeatedly can improve learning efficiency. 5. * * Pay attention to textbooks **: Read the textbook carefully, answer the questions in the textbook one by one, and learn the knowledge points from the shallow to the deep. Every question and thought process in the textbook was carefully designed to help one understand new knowledge in a comprehensive and accurate manner. 6. * * Follow the "study-test" cycle **: The learning process includes input (listening to the lecture), processing (thinking), and output (solving the problem). You can't just stay at the input stage of listening to the lecture. You also need to think, process, and solve the problem to output. This is to avoid the situation of "learning well and failing once you take the test" and repeated mistakes. 7. * * Calculation **: Junior high school is the golden period to cultivate computing ability, which will affect high school mathematics learning. When faced with complex calculations, one had to be emotionally stable, have clear calculations, have a reasonable process, have a uniform speed, and have accurate results. One also had to be confident and strive to get it right the first time. One had to think carefully before writing. One had to do less mental calculations, skip steps, and write clearly on draft paper. 8. Basic knowledge understanding and memory: Understanding basic mathematical knowledge must be accurate, simple, and comprehensive. It can be divided into two levels: the formation process and expression of knowledge, and the extension of knowledge and the mathematical thinking methods and thinking methods contained in it. Memories could be tried with keywords or hints, and the memory and reasoning had to be closely combined. 9. [Math Problem Solvers: To ensure the quantity and quality of the questions.] In terms of quantity, choose a tutorial book or exercise book that is synchronized with the teaching materials. After finishing an exercise, compare the answers. Do the easy questions first and then the difficult ones. If you encounter problems that you can't solve, skip them first. For example questions, you can "do them first and then look at them" or "look at them first and then test them". Every day, you can guarantee about one hour of practice time. In terms of quality, the questions should be precise. Learn to "dissect sparrows", fully understand the meaning of the questions, pay attention to the connection with the basic knowledge, analyze the process of thinking activities and the origin of the mistakes. One question has multiple solutions, one question is changeable, and the multiple elements are unified.
